You are here

private function lessc::match in Less CSS Preprocessor 6

Same name and namespace in other branches
  1. 6.3 lessphp/lessc.inc.php \lessc::match()
8 calls to lessc::match()
lessc::color in ./lessc.inc.php
lessc::expHelper in ./lessc.inc.php
lessc::keyword in ./lessc.inc.php
lessc::literal in ./lessc.inc.php
lessc::readChunk in ./lessc.inc.php

... See full list

File

./lessc.inc.php, line 1146

Class

lessc

Code

private function match($regex, &$out, $eatWhitespace = true) {

  // if ($this->count > 100) echo '-- '.$this->count."\n";
  $r = '/^.{' . $this->count . '}' . $regex . ($eatWhitespace ? '\\s*' : '') . '/is';
  if (preg_match($r, $this->buffer, $out)) {
    $this->count = strlen($out[0]);
    return true;
  }
  return false;
}